Como determinar o que aconteceu e localizar o problema quando o meu sistema congela?

8

Olá, eu tive alguns congelamentos com minha área de trabalho. É o Lucid 10.04 em um Lenovo 3000 N200. O sistema congela completamente.

Como posso localizar o problema?

    
por vrcmr 17.11.2010 / 21:21

1 resposta

8

Às vezes, é apenas o servidor X que está congelado. Tente obter um console pressionando CTRL-ALT-F1 . Se isso não funcionar, tente registrar sua máquina usando o SSH (instale primeiro o pacote openssh-server). Se você não conseguir um shell, reinicie.

Depois de ter um shell, verifique os logs do sistema ( /var/log/syslog , /var/log/messages , /var/log/Xorg.0.log e ~/.xsession-errors ). Role até o momento em que a falha aconteceu. Se você não tiver que reinicializar, o comando dmesg mostrará o buffer do registro do kernel caso ele não consiga gravar no seu sistema de arquivos.

Se você consegue ou não encontrar qualquer coisa no arquivo de log, o que facilita a depuração é poder reproduzir o problema à vontade. Se você não puder, e os registros não mostrarem nada incomum, você poderá tentar isolar a origem do problema inicializando um CD de recuperação (ou um sistema operacional completamente diferente), removendo partes não essenciais do hardware ou substituindo algumas peças por outros que são conhecidos por serem funcionais. Fazer isso pode ser entediante e requer rigor.

Uma vez que você tenha informações mínimas, envie um relatório de bug para o software com suspeita de falha, a menos que você ache que seu hardware esteja com defeito.

    
por Nicolas Marchildon 15.12.2010 / 06:03